Warning Signs You Need Slab Leak Water Removal
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ent further damage. Don’t ignore these warning signs, they’re often a sign of a more significant issue lurking beneath the surface.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can show hidden moisture and mold growth. If you notice a musty smell in your home, don’t delay, it’s a sign of a potential slab leak.
Warped or Buckling Flooring
Uneven or buckled flooring can be a symptom of a slab leak, as water seeps into the concrete and causes damage.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s essential to investigate further.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Water stains can be a sign of a slab leak, especially if they’re persistent and difficult to clean. Don’t ignore these stains, they can lead to further damage and costly repairs.
Increased Water Bills
A sudden spike in your water bills can show a slab leak, as water is escaping into the ground or other areas of your home. If you notice an unexpected increase in your water bills, it’s time to investigate further.
Sound of Running Water
Listen for the sound of running water, even when all faucets are turned off. This can be a sign of a slab leak, as water is seeping into the concrete and causing noise.
Water Pooling Around Your Home
Water pooling around your home’s foundation can show a slab leak, as water is escaping into the ground. If you notice water accumulating around your home, it’s essential to investigate further.

Slab Leak Water Removal Cost In Oakhurst, CA
The cost of slab leak water removal in Oakhurst, CA, varies dep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on real-world costs and can help you plan for your restoration needs.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Detection | $200 – $500 | Size of affected area, difficulty of detection |
| Water Removal and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water, size of affected area |
| Slab Leak Repair |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of repair needed |
| Cleanup and Restoration |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, extent of damage |
| Free Estimate and Assessment | Free | Size of affected area, complexity of job |
| Emergency Service (after hours) | $100 – $500 | Time of day, urgency of situation |

Common Questions About Slab Leak Water Removal
Will I need to replace my entire slab if I have a slab leak?
Not always. Depending on the extent of the damage, we may be able to repair your slab with specialized equipment and techniques. In some cases, replacement may be necessary, but we’ll work with you to find out the best course of action.
How long does the slab leak water removal process take?
The length of time depends on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. On average, our process can take anywhere from 3-5 days, but we’ll work with you to create a customized timeline that meets your needs.
Is it safe to live in my home while you’re working on the slab leak?
We take safety precautions seriously and will work with you to ensure your home is safe and secure during the restoration process. If necessary, we may recommend temporary relocation to a safe area.
Can you help me with my insurance claim?
We’ll work closely with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process. Our team has experience dealing with insurance companies and can help you navigate the process.
How do I prevent slab leaks in the future?
Regular maintenance, inspections, and repairs can help prevent slab leaks. We recommend annual inspections and prompt repairs to prevent further damage.
